如何查看Java进程内存
概述
在Java开发中,了解Java进程的内存使用情况是非常重要的,可以帮助我们优化性能,解决内存泄漏等问题。本文将教你如何查看Java进程的内存情况。
流程
journey
title 查看Java进程内存
section 了解Java进程内存
查看Java进程内存
section 排查问题
查看Java进程内存
分析内存使用情况
section 优化性能
优化Java进程内存
查看Java进程内存
下面是查看Java进程内存的步骤:
步骤 | 描述 |
---|---|
1 | 打开命令行工具 |
2 | 输入以下命令查看Java进程ID: ps -ef | grep java |
3 | 找到你要查看的Java进程ID |
4 | 输入以下命令查看Java进程内存使用情况: jmap -heap <进程ID> |
详细步骤
- 打开命令行工具
- 输入以下命令查看Java进程ID:
ps -ef | grep java
该命令会列出所有与Java相关的进程,包括进程ID和进程名称。
- 找到你要查看的Java进程ID
- 输入以下命令查看Java进程内存使用情况:
jmap -heap <进程ID>
该命令会显示Java进程的堆内存使用情况,包括堆内存的大小、使用情况等信息。
通过以上步骤,你可以轻松查看Java进程的内存使用情况,帮助你更好地了解Java应用的性能和内存使用情况。
总结
了解Java进程的内存使用情况对于优化性能和排查问题非常重要。通过本文的步骤,你可以快速查看Java进程的内存情况,帮助你更好地进行开发和调试工作。希望本文对你有所帮助!